Linux中Db2入库命令
-
在Linux系统中,进行Db2数据库的入库操作可以使用db2导入命令进行。下面是使用db2导入命令的步骤:
1. 首先,打开终端窗口,登录到Linux系统的Db2数据库服务器上。
2. 输入以下命令以连接到要进行入库的数据库:
“`
db2 connect to
“`
其中,``是要连接的数据库的名称。 3. 使用以下命令指定导入文件的格式和路径:
“`
db2 import fromof insert into “`
其中,``是要导入的文件的路径,` `是文件的格式(如DEL或IXF),` `是要将数据导入到的表的名称。 4. 可选地,您可以指定一些其他选项来自定义导入过程。例如,您可以使用以下命令指定要跳过的行数:
“`
db2 import fromof skipcount insert into “`
其中,``是要跳过的行数。 5. 执行导入命令后,Db2会将文件中的数据导入到指定的表中。您可以在终端窗口中查看导入的进度和结果。
需要注意的是,在使用db2导入命令之前,您需要确保已经创建了要导入数据的表,并且表的结构与要导入的数据格式相匹配。
总结:在Linux中使用Db2导入命令可以将数据文件导入到指定的表中。通过设置合适的选项,您可以从文件中跳过一些行或自定义导入过程,以满足特定的需求。
2年前 -
在Linux中,可以使用以下命令来将数据导入Db2数据库:
1. db2 connect to
:先连接到要导入数据的数据库。 2. db2 import from
of insert into :使用import命令将数据从一个文件导入到指定数据库的指定表中。其中, 是包含要导入数据的文件的路径, 是数据文件的分隔符(如CSV文件可以使用COMMA或TAB作为分隔符), 是要导入数据的目标表的名称。 3. db2 terminate:导入完成后,使用terminate命令提交或回滚事务。
4. db2 commit:如果导入过程没有出错,可以使用commit命令提交事务,将导入的数据永久保存到数据库中。
5. db2 rollback:如果导入过程出错或需要取消导入操作,可以使用rollback命令回滚事务,将已导入的数据恢复到导入前的状态。
需要注意的是,以上命令中的
、 、 和 都需要根据实际情况进行替换。另外,导入数据前需要确保数据库已经创建并连接正常,并且目标表已经创建好了。在导入数据之前,也可以使用db2 load命令预加载数据文件,以便更高效地导入大量数据。 这些命令可以通过终端或者自动化脚本来执行,方便进行大批量数据导入操作。
2年前 -
在Linux操作系统中使用Db2进行数据入库可以使用以下命令进行操作。
1. 首先,需要安装Db2数据库软件,并在Linux中进行配置。
2. 进入Linux控制台或终端,使用以下命令登录Db2数据库:
“`
db2 connect to
“`3. 创建一个新的表空间(Tablespace),用于存储数据。可以使用以下命令创建表空间:
“`
db2 create tablespacemanaged by system using ( )
“`4. 创建一个新的数据库(Database),用于保存数据。可以使用以下命令创建数据库:
“`
db2 create databaseon “` 5. 创建一个新的表(Table),用于存储数据。可以使用以下命令创建表:
“`
db2 create table(
,
,
…
)
“`6. 配置表的属性和约束(如主键、外键等)。可以使用以下命令进行配置:
“`
db2 alter tableadd constraint primary key ( )
“`7. 使用以下命令导入数据到表中:
“`
db2 import fromof del modified by codepage=1208 insert into “` 上述命令中,`
` 是导入数据文件的路径,` ` 是要导入数据的目标表。使用 `of del` 指定输入文件的格式为逗号分隔(CSV),`modified by codepage=1208` 指定编码格式为UTF-8,`insert into` 指定将数据插入到表中。 8. 导入数据之后,可以使用以下命令查询表中的数据:
“`
db2 select * from“` 以上命令是常用的在Linux中使用Db2进行数据入库的操作流程。根据实际情况,可能需要修改上述命令中的参数值以适应具体的环境和需求。
2年前